Whispers of the Abyss: The Three Sirens' Sinuous Seduction

In the heart of the ancient, fog-draped islands, where the ocean's roar was the only sound that dared to compete with the siren's haunting melodies, there lived a young man named Aiden. His eyes, a striking shade of sapphire, reflected the vastness of the sea that surrounded him. Aiden was a fisherman, a profession that brought him daily into the realm of the sirens, creatures of myth and lore, whose voices could captivate or destroy with a single note.

The legend of the Three Sirens was as old as time itself. They were sisters, bound to the ancient rocks that jutted from the ocean's depths, cursed to sing for eternity. Their voices were the essence of temptation, capable of ensnaring the hearts of the unwary. One sister, Elysia, was a siren of destruction, her song a tempest that could shatter ships and souls. Another, Seraphina, was a siren of love, whose melody could warm the coldest of hearts and inspire the purest of passions. The third, Lyra, was a siren of neutrality, her song a balance between the other two, a whisper of fate that spoke of destiny and choices.

It was on one such foggy morning that Aiden's life took a turn. As he rowed his small boat towards the fishing grounds, a figure loomed from the mist. It was Elysia, her eyes glowing with a malevolent light, her hair a cascade of dark, flowing waves. Her voice was a shiver down the spine, a siren's call that made Aiden's heart race.

"Eat of my fruit, Aiden," Elysia cooed, her voice a blend of sweetness and poison. "And you shall never return to the land of the living."

Aiden's hands trembled as he reached for his fishing net, his mind racing with the need to escape. But Elysia was too fast, her voice wrapping around him like a vine. He felt the pull, the temptation, but something deep within him resisted. It was then that Seraphina appeared, her voice a soothing balm to Aiden's racing thoughts.

"Love is stronger than the sea, Aiden," Seraphina sang. "Choose your path wisely."

Aiden's heart swelled with a newfound resolve. He turned his back on Elysia and her tempting fruit, choosing instead to row towards the safety of the shore. But Elysia was not so easily deterred. She sent a wave crashing over his boat, nearly capsizing him. As he fought to stay afloat, he heard Lyra's voice, a whisper of fate that spoke of a choice yet to come.

"The true test of your heart will come soon, Aiden," Lyra's voice was a soft breeze, a reminder of the choices that lay ahead.

Days turned into weeks, and Aiden's life became a constant struggle against the pull of the sirens. He grew to understand that the islands were not just a place of beauty but a land of danger and deceit. Elysia's attempts to lure him back grew more desperate, her voice a siren's song that seemed to echo in his mind even when he was far from the islands.

Then, there was Seraphina, whose presence was a beacon of hope. She appeared when Aiden needed her most, her song a reminder of the love that could overcome even the darkest of times. But Aiden began to suspect that Seraphina's intentions were not as pure as they seemed. Was she truly in love with him, or was she using him to gain power over Elysia?

The tension between the sisters grew, and Aiden found himself caught in the middle. He knew that his choice would determine not only his own fate but the fate of the islands and the siren sisters themselves. As the day of the final test approached, Aiden realized that he had to make a decision that would not only save his own soul but also the souls of those he loved.

The night of the final test was a stormy one, the sea churning with the fury of the gods. Aiden stood on the shore, his heart pounding with fear and anticipation. Elysia's voice was a tempest, a whirlwind of destruction that threatened to consume him. But then, Seraphina's voice was a gentle breeze, a whisper of love that spoke of a different path.

And then, there was Lyra, her voice a silent sentinel, a reminder that fate was not written in stone but was shaped by the choices of the heart.

Aiden closed his eyes, took a deep breath, and chose Seraphina's love. He stepped into the storm, his heart pounding with the weight of his decision. As he ventured into the depths of the ocean, he felt the pull of Elysia's voice, but he also felt the warmth of Seraphina's embrace.

And then, as if by magic, the storm subsided, and the islands emerged from the mist, bathed in the soft glow of dawn. Aiden stood on the shore, his heart full of hope and love. He had chosen the path of redemption, and with that choice, he had not only saved his own soul but had also freed the Three Sirens from their eternal curse.

The islands thrived once more, and Aiden's legend grew. He was known not as a fisherman but as a hero, a man who had chosen love over destruction, and whose heart had been strong enough to withstand the sinuous seduction of the Three Sirens.
